Advertisement

LLMOS的智能医疗与健康管理

阅读量:

LLMOS是一种新型的人工智能操作系统,旨在通过持续学习和多模态数据融合,推动智能医疗的发展。它结合了深度学习、强化学习和知识图谱技术,能够从海量医疗数据中自适应地学习和优化,提升医疗诊断、个性化治疗和资源管理的效率。LLMOS的核心理念是持续学习,通过在线迁移学习和增量学习,实时更新模型,适应医疗领域的动态变化。其多模态数据融合策略利用注意力机制和知识图谱推理,增强了医疗决策的准确性和透明性。数学模型方面,知识图谱嵌入技术如TransE模型通过低维向量表示实现实体和关系的表达,优化了符号推理能力。LLMOS在智能诊断、个性化治疗和医疗资源优化等方面有广泛应用潜力,为医疗行业提供了强大的技术支持。

LLMOS的智能医疗与健康管理

1.背景介绍

1.1 医疗健康领域的挑战

当下,医疗健康领域面临着一系列问题,具体表现为医疗资源在空间分布上存在不均衡现象,医疗成本持续攀升,人口老龄化问题日益严峻,慢性病患病率呈现持续上升趋势。这些问题不仅加剧了医疗系统资源的紧张状况,还对公众的健康水平和生活质量产生了显著影响。

1.2 人工智能在医疗健康领域的应用前景

人工智能(AI)技术在医疗健康领域展现出广阔的应用前景,有望为上述问题提供有力的支持。借助大数据分析、机器学习等技术,AI能够显著提升医疗诊断的准确性,改善医疗资源配置,推动个性化医疗的发展,从而显著提升医疗服务的质量和效率。

1.3 LLMOS概述

LLMOS(持续学习型智能操作系统)是一种新型的人工智能操作系统,致力于实现自主持续学习。它整合了多种前沿的人工智能技术,包括深度学习、强化学习、知识图谱等,能够从海量数据中进行自主学习,并不断优化和完善自身。在医疗健康领域,LLMOS的应用前景备受关注,有望推动智能医疗技术的发展。

2.核心概念与联系

2.1 持续学习

LLMOS以持续学习为其核心理念,即系统能够通过不断学习新数据,持续更新和优化自身的知识模型。这一特点与传统机器学习系统存在本质区别,后者通常基于固定的训练数据集构建模型,难以适应环境的变化。

在医疗健康领域,疾病的表现形式和诊断标准正经历着演变和更新。持续更新知识库,LLMOS能够显著提升诊断和决策的准确性。

2.2 多模态数据融合

医疗数据包含多种形式,例如医疗影像、电子病历以及基因组数据等。LLMOS能够融合并处理这些多模态数据,从而帮助医生获得更全面的病人信息,为诊断和治疗提供更有力的依据。

例如而言,LLMOS能够实现CT影像与病人的症状及病史数据的整合,从而提升疾病诊断的准确率。这种多模态数据的整合方式有助于避免单一数据源所带来的局限性,进而有效提高医疗决策的水平。

2.3 知识图谱与推理

在LLMOS体系中,知识图谱扮演着关键角色。它以结构化的方式组织和存储医学知识,并支持基于规则的推理过程。知识图谱不仅记录医学概念和事实,还记录了它们之间的联系和相关规则。

基于知识图谱的LLMOS系统具备处理复杂推理的能力。例如,它能够基于症状分析,识别潜在的疾病,并评估治疗方案的优缺点。这种推理机制有助于提升医疗决策的透明度和可解释性。

3.核心算法原理具体操作步骤

3.1 持续学习算法

LLMOS的持续学习算法以在线式迁移学习和增量式学习为基础。具体实现步骤如下:

  1. 初始化:使用现有的医学知识和数据集训练初始模型。

  2. 数据流处理:持续获取新的医疗数据,如电子病历、影像等。

  3. 数据标注:对新数据进行人工标注或自动标注,生成训练样本。

模型更新基于新增的训练数据,采用在线迁移学习和增量学习算法对模型参数进行更新。

  1. 知识库更新:将从新数据中学习到的知识融入知识图谱。

  2. 返回步骤2,持续循环上述过程。

通过该算法,LLMOS能够持续提升自身的学习能力和优化机制,在时间维度上有效适应医疗领域的动态变化需求。

3.2 多模态融合算法

LLMOS基于多层次的多模态融合策略整合不同形式的医疗数据,构建了多模态数据融合方案:

数据级融合是对异构数据(如影像、文本等)进行预处理,使其转换为统一的张量表示,以实现数据的一致性和可操作性。

特征级融合机制:通过共享编码器从不同模态的数据中提取特征信息,随后进行特征融合处理。

  1. 决策级融合:通过为每个模态独立训练模型,整合各模型的输出,最终得到决策结果。

此外,多种先进的技术手段,如注意力机制和门控机制等,也被应用于多模态信息的融合,以实现不同模态之间权重的动态分配。

3.3 知识图谱推理算法

LLMOS的知识图谱推理算法包括两个主要部分:

  1. 知识表示学习:

通过知识图嵌入技术(包括TransE、RotatE等模型)将实体和关系嵌入到低维连续向量空间。基于嵌入向量,构建实体间关系的打分函数,实现知识推理过程。

  1. 逻辑规则推理:

基于知识图谱提取一阶逻辑规则,例如,可以采用规则提取算法进行分析。将这些规则表示为本体规范式,并基于这些规则进行推理,以推导出新的事实和关系。

通过融合嵌入表示方法与逻辑规则,LLMOS系统能够通过符号推理机制,实现高效的推理过程,并在医疗决策中生成具有可解释性的结论和有力的论证依据。

4.数学模型和公式详细讲解举例说明

4.1 知识图谱嵌入模型

知识图谱嵌入主要涉及将实体和关系转换为低维连续向量空间的技术,是知识表示学习的重要组成部分。以TransE模型为例,其主要目标是通过学习实体嵌入\mathbf{e}_i和关系嵌入\mathbf{r}_k,以便于实现对于三元组(h,r,t)的表示,从而满足特定的语义关系要求。

其中h是头实体, t是尾实体, r_k是关系。模型的损失函数定义为:

该损失函数\mathcal{L}定义为所有三元组(h,r,t)在集合\mathcal{S}中,对应其对应的三元组(h',r,t')在集合\mathcal{S}'的子集内,计算\gamma加上向量和\mathbf{e}_h+\mathbf{r}_k\mathbf{e}_t之间的距离,减去向量和\mathbf{e}_{h'}+\mathbf{r}_k\mathbf{e}_{t'}之间的距离的正数部分的总和。

在知识图谱中,\mathcal{S}表示为正样本三元组集合,在此基础上,\mathcal{S}'^{(h,r,t)}则表示为通过替换头实体或尾实体生成的反例三元组集合。其中,\gamma被定义为间距超参数,而d(\cdot)则被定义为距离测度,具体包括L1范数和L2范数。最后,[\cdot]_+则被定义为正向映射函数。

通过优化该损失函数,能够生成实体和关系的嵌入向量表示,这些表示可用于知识推理等后续应用领域。

4.2 注意力机制在多模态融合中的应用

注意力机制是多模态融合中的关键技术之一,其能够根据输入数据自动分配各个模态的权重。在视觉问答任务中,给定输入图像I和查询信息Q,系统需要输出相应的回答A。计算流程如下所述:首先,系统通过注意力机制对图像I和查询Q进行加权融合,生成融合特征;接着,根据融合特征计算注意力权重;最后,利用这些权重对预定义的语义空间进行加权求和,从而得到最终的回答A

  1. 计算图像特征\mathbf{v}和问题特征\mathbf{q}:

  2. 计算注意力权重: 其中\mathbf{W}_v\mathbf{W}_q是可学习的权重矩阵。

  3. 计算加权图像特征:

  4. 将加权图像特征\tilde{\mathbf{v}}和问题特征\mathbf{q}融合,生成答案:

通过引入注意力机制,模型能够更有效地聚焦于与问题相关的区域,从而实现多模态信息的高效融合,进一步提升整体性能。

5.项目实践:代码实例和详细解释说明

以下是一个基于PyTorch实现的简单知识图谱嵌入模型示例:

复制代码
    import torch
    import torch.nn as nn
    
    # 定义TransE模型
    class TransE(nn.Module):
    def __init__(self, num_entities, num_relations, emb_dim):
        super(TransE, self).__init__()
        self.emb_dim = emb_dim
        self.entity_embeddings = nn.Embedding(num_entities, emb_dim)
        self.relation_embeddings = nn.Embedding(num_relations, emb_dim)
    
    def forward(self, heads, relations, tails):
        h_emb = self.entity_embeddings(heads)
        r_emb = self.relation_embeddings(relations)
        t_emb = self.entity_embeddings(tails)
        scores = torch.norm(h_emb + r_emb - t_emb, p=2, dim=1)
        return scores
    
    # 训练代码
    def train(model, train_data, num_epochs, lr):
    optimizer = torch.optim.Adam(model.parameters(), lr=lr)
    for epoch in range(num_epochs):
        total_loss = 0
        for heads, relations, tails in train_data:
            optimizer.zero_grad()
            scores = model(heads, relations, tails)
            loss = torch.mean(scores)
            loss.backward()
            optimizer.step()
            total_loss += loss.item()
        print(f"Epoch {epoch+1}, Loss: {total_loss / len(train_data)}")
    
    # 使用示例
    num_entities = 1000
    num_relations = 100
    emb_dim = 200
    model = TransE(num_entities, num_relations, emb_dim)
    train_data = [...] # 训练数据
    train(model, train_data, num_epochs=100, lr=0.001)

在这个示例中,我们构建了一个TransE模型,由实体嵌入和关系嵌入两个Embedding层构成。通过forward函数,给定三元组的得分计算,即头实体嵌入与关系嵌入的和与尾实体嵌入之间的L2范数。

在训练过程中,我们采用Adam优化器来优化三元组得分的平均值,这对应于TransE模型的目标函数。在每个epoch结束后,我们记录并输出当前的平均损失值。

通过这一实例,您可以掌握使用PyTorch开发知识图谱嵌入模型的完整流程,并在真实场景中进行训练。在实际场景中,通常会采用如RotatE等模型,并进行负采样处理以提升模型性能。

6.实际应用场景

LLMOS在医疗健康领域有广泛的应用前景,包括但不限于:

6.1 智能诊断系统

LLMOS可被视为构建智能诊断系统的核心技术。通过整合患者的症状、病史记录以及影像学数据,系统能够提供针对性的诊断建议。相较于传统基于规则的诊断系统而言,LLMOS在处理复杂病案和不确定性诊断方面展现出显著的优势,能够更高效地分析和处理难以用传统方法解决的医学难题。

6.2 个性化治疗方案

LLMOS系统能够全面综合分析患者的基因特征信息、身体状况、病史信息等多方面因素,为患者量身定制个性化的治疗方案,显著提升治疗的精准度和治疗效果。

6.3 智能医疗助理

LLMOS主要功能包括为医生和患者提供信息查询、病情分析、治疗建议等支持。它具备理解自然语言的能力,并通过与用户进行对话交流,优化医疗服务的便利性和用户体验。

6.4 医疗资源优化

基于医疗大数据的分析,LLMOS能够提升医疗资源配置效率和调度能力,改善医疗资源利用效果,有效解决医疗资源紧张的问题。

6.5 药物研发

LLMOS在药物研发过程中有广泛应用,其核心功能在于通过分析现有药物数据和临床试验数据,能够有效预测新分子的活性和毒性特征,从而显著加速新药物的发现和开发过程。

6.6 疾病预测与预防

LLMOS系统能够基于人口统计数据、生活方式数据等多种数据源进行学习,通过分析评估疾病发生风险,并为疾病预防提供科学依据和实用建议。

7.工具和资源推荐

在开发和应用LLMOS系统时,以下工具和资源可能会有所帮助:

7.1 开源框架

  • PyTorch/TensorFlow: 主流的深度学习框

全部评论 (0)

还没有任何评论哟~